Transaction 57edfe885646f28c02090f61d1b88023059315fadae8340435ac6591b7d12283
1 Input
1 Output
-
57edfe885646f28c02090f61d1b88023059315fadae8340435ac6591b7d12283:0
- value
- 2521050
- script pubkey
- OP_0 OP_PUSHBYTES_20 823e1f3c75cf678e79512c3cb2dda3bbe3c9abb2
- address
- bc1qsglp70r4eancu7239s7t9hdrh03un2aj07z440